A study of an EtOH extract obtained from the roots of the Madagascan plant Terminalia tropophylla H. Perrier
(Combretaceae) led to isolation of the oleanane-type triterpenoid saponin 1, the lignan derivative 2,
and the two known saponins arjunglucoside I (3) and sericoside (4). The structures of compounds 1 (terminaliaside
A) and 2 (40-O-cinnamoyl cleomiscosin A) were elucidated using 1D and 2D NMR experiments
and mass spectrometry. Compound 1 showed antiproliferative activity against the A2780
human ovarian cancer cell line with an IC50 value of 1.2 lM.
